== Build Provenance: Givnote Receipt Mailer ==

Givnote donation-receipt mailer builds are produced solely on the Fernbrook pipeline; anything else is unsigned and must not ship. Provenance attestations are generated at package time and verified at deploy. On-call: if receipts go out with wrong totals, check whether the running build matches an attested artifact before touching templates. Rollback targets only attested builds. The current attested build carries the token below.

build token for tajeg-bajep: htk14_409ba9df6b8acb

**Runbook — Puzzlewright crossword generator**

For the weekly sync: generation jobs run nightly and cache completed grids for the editorial queue. If the queue is empty by morning, check the dictionary service first, then the grid solver logs. Restarting the generator requires a fully populated env file, including the dictionary service credential, which belongs on the very next line.

vault entry, fadup-tagag: RELAY_SECRET8=2fd92179

**CI note: slow template rendering in pipeline tests**

If the Bramblewood render suite suddenly takes 20+ minutes, check whether the template cache warmed correctly — a missed warmup step makes every test compile templates from scratch. Restart the job with the warmup flag before filing anything. If it persists, compare against the last known-good run, whose identifier is recorded below.

trace token, kafof-faduf: htk31_a0eda7d793937e7e3fc07d12955054d